Trucks-Only Lane at NSW-QLD Border Welcome And Well Overdue

National Road Transport Association

The decision by Queensland Police to mandate a "trucks only" lane at the New South Wales border tonight has a thumbs up from the National Road Transport Association which has been lobbying hard.

NatRoad CEO Warren Clark said the news was "a long time coming but very welcome".

"Our members have been grappling with queues of up to two hours to cross the NSW-Queensland border in recent days," Mr Clark said.

"We have made repeated representations on their behalf on the grounds of safety and efficiency.

"A trucks-only lane is going to make life a whole lot easier for heavy vehicle operators and motorists alike."
